Sitting proudly in the heart of Essex, Pitsea train station serves as a vital cog in the region's transportation network. Whether you're commuting for work or planning an excursion, this station is perfectly equipped to meet your travel needs. Let's dive into what Pitsea Station has to offer.
Travelers will appreciate the convenience of the ticket office at Pitsea station, open from the early hours of the morning until late at night. From Monday to Friday, it operates from 05:15 to 20:00, Saturday from 06:15 to 20:00, and Sunday between 06:45 to 20:45. Not to worry if you prefer purchasing your tickets on the go—ticket machines are available for easy access, along with facilities to collect tickets bought online.
Pitsea Station boasts step-free access throughout, including lift access to all platforms and ticket barriers with accessible ticket machines. The station is well-equipped for travelers who need additional support, featuring induction loops and ramps for train access. The staff is available to assist from Monday to Friday, from 06:00 to 21:00, ensuring a smooth and comfortable journey for all passengers.
Enhancing your comfort are facilities such as CCTV, seating areas, and accessible toilets situated in the booking hall, which can be accessed with a RADAR key.

Bishops Stortford, a charming market town located in Hertfordshire, boasts a well-connected train station that serves as a gateway to numerous destinations. Whether you're a daily commuter, a leisure traveler, or simply curious about the amenities offered at the station, Bishops Stortford Station is equipped to meet your needs. Offering seamless connections and a wealth of facilities, this station ensures convenience and comfort for all its travelers.
At Bishops Stortford train station, travelers can expect an array of facilities designed for convenience and accessibility. The ticket office is open from 6 am to 9 pm every day, with extended hours on weekends ensuring flexibility for your travel plans. For those who prefer to self-service, ticket machines and smartcard validators are available, including accessible options with induction loops for those with hearing impairments.
Encompassing step-free access throughout the premises, Bishops Stortford places a significant emphasis on passenger ease. It stands as a Category A station, signifying full accessibility through the Office of Rail and Road classification system. With staff assistance meeting points at the ticket office and help available all week long, the station is committed to providing outstanding support.
The station's amenities extend far beyond travel essentials. A newsagent offers a variety of reading materials and refreshments, along with an ATM located conveniently outside WH Smith. The availability of public Wi-Fi makes staying connected a breeze during wait times. For those on the go, the station boasts bicycle storage with 236 spaces, providing peace of mind for those who cycle to the station.
